Pelicans Bolster Bigs By Going To Browntown
Image
Moses Brown's dunks are delightful to watch

The New Orleans Pelicans have known since the season began that Zach Collins wasn't their long-term solution at backup center. Therefore the team has made it one of their priorities to acquire one. And with the squad reeling from a 3-9 swoon recently that has seen them drop four games below .500, the time to make a shakeup is now. And the right opportunity came along when they've announced the sending of Donte DiVicenzo, A.J. Griffin, and the Portland Trailblazers' 2033 2nd round pick to the Washington Wizards for 24 year old big man Moses Brown.

Brown is lauded as a true center at 7'2, 241 lbs with solid rebounding, strong shotblocking, some scoring ability, excellent intangibles, and prior to this season's slump, a respectable inside shooter. "He's definitely having a down year, but when you look at his career numbers, he's normally much better at conversion and that should continue," a scout said. He profiles comparably to Collins, with Collins the better on-ball defense, foul drawing, and Brown the slightly better rebounder, and significantly better scorer and far greater game intelligence.
